Software Engineer, Agent Harnessing
About the role
Scout AI is developing Fury, the first robotic foundation model for defense, to empower U.S. forces with adaptable and autonomous power. As a Software Engineer on the Agent Harnessing team, you will build core architecture for AI agents to interact with real-world systems, focusing on agent orchestration and tool integration.
Responsibilities
Designing and advancing the agent harness (agent loop, tools, prompts, execution environment, capabilities) used across Scout AI's agentic stack
Integrating fullstack software with physical hardware systems and AI agents—ensuring robust, low-latency communication across complex pipelines
Building simulation environments and video-game-like frameworks that allow agents to be tested and trained before physical deployment
Owning the connectors between AI models and real-world systems—the layer that translates model output into physical action
Fine-tune frontier AI models and build the data acquisition pipelines that feed the training infrastructure powering our agents
Work shoulder-to-shoulder with warfighters to turn capability requests into production-ready agentic systems — fast
